What is TelnetIt
What is TelnetIt. Briefly describe it?
Expert
TelnetIt is an older internet utility which lets us log on to the remote computer system. It too facilitates for terminal emulation reason. Terminal emulation means employing a pc such as a mainframe computer via networking.
